For bonding granolithic toppings to sub-concrete Prepare the surface and apply a priming coat of 1 part Nitobond PVA to 1 part water, brush well into all crevices and allow to become tacky. The priming coat must never be allowed to dry, if it does then the surface must be reprimed. Prepare a key coat consisting of 1 part Portland cement to 1

These … WebMix Proportion Mix proportion for granolithic topping shall be 1:1:2 with 10 mm down size aggregates. Thickness Generally average 40 mm or as specified in drawings. Laying The topping shall be laid in alternate panels and thoroughly compacted to the finished thickness and levels. The topping shall be then floated with a wooden float to render ...
